Lasten influenssaepidemiat ajoittuvat keskitalvelle, jolloin myös muut hengitysteiden virusinfektiot ovat yleisiä. Lisäksi lasten influenssan kliininen kuva vaihtelee voimakkaasti, mikä aiheuttaa ongelmia erotusdiagnostiikassa. Influenssan diagnostiikka perustuu esitietoihin, kliiniseen kuvaan, tietoon epidemiologisesta tilanteesta ja virologiseen diagnostiikkaan. Kliinisen diagnostiikan osuvuus on kuitenkin lapsilla heikko. Influenssa olisi hyvä erottaa muista virusinfektioista, koska aikainen viruslääkitys lyhentää taudin kestoa. Tutkimukseni tarkoituksena oli selvittää mariPOC-viruspikadiagnostiikalla todettujen lasten A- ja B-influenssavirustartuntojen epidemiologia Tyksin lasten ja nuorten poliklinikalla influenssakausina 2011−2012 ja 2012−2013. Lisäksi selvitettiin lasten influenssan tyypillinen oirekuva ja komplikaatioiden esiintyvyys. Hoitoon liittyen tilastoitiin jatkohoitopaikat ja käytetyt antimikrobilääkitykset. Saatuja tuloksia verrattiin aiempaan kirjallisuuteen. Tutkimusta varten käytössäni oli mariPOC-viruspikadiagnostiikkalaitteen näytetiedot marraskuun 2011 alusta joulukuun 2013 loppuun. Näytteet on voitu alun perin ottaa myös muiden virusten kuin influenssan diagnosoimiseksi. Epidemiologisessa analyysissä huomioitiin kaikki otetut influenssanäytteet. Tutkimusjoukkoon valikoitui yhteensä 113 influenssaan sairastunutta lasta. Tämän tutkimusjoukon influenssanäytteet voitiin yhdistää luotettavasti sairauskertomustietoihin, joita tarkasteltiin retrospektiivisesti. Viruspikadiagnostiikalla varmennettujen influenssakausien aikana noin 10 % kaikista näytteistä oli influenssapositiivisia. Suurin tautitaakka Tyksin lasten ja nuorten poliklinikalla kohdistuu alle 4-vuotisiin lapsiin, joiden osuus oli yli puolet kaikista influenssatapauksista (52 %). Suurin osa sairastuneista lapsista oli aiemmin terveitä (67 %). Yleisimmät krooniset sairaudet potilasjoukossa olivat astma (11 %) ja jokin neurologinen sairaus (9 %). Kolme yleisintä oiretta olivat korkea kuume (89 %), yskä (64 %) ja nuha (52 %). Myös muita influenssan tyyppioireita esiintyi usein. Komplikaatioista yleisimmät olivat otiitti (17 %), kuumekouristus (7 %), pneumonia (6 %) ja laryngiitti (4 %). Vakaviakin komplikaatioita todettiin osalla. Alle neljävuotiaat saivat komplikaatioita enemmän (p=0,02), lisäten pienten lasten tautitaakkaa. Influenssadiagnoosin varmentumisen jälkeen viruslääkitystä sai 61 %, ja vastaavasti antibioottia 30 % lapsista. Neljännes sairastuneista lapsista tarvitsi sairaalahoitoa. Influenssan lapsille aiheuttama tautitaakka on yhä varsin merkittävä. Viruspikadiagnostiikka voi toimia hyödyllisenä erotusdiagnostisena apuvälineenä epäiltäessä influenssaa lapsilla, mutta sen tueksi tarvitaan myös muita laboratoriotutkimuksia vakavien sairauksien tunnistamiseksi. Paremmalla rokotuskattavuudella influenssan lapsille aiheuttamaa tautitaakkaa olisi mahdollista keventää.

Nasopharyngeal bacteria can asymptomatically colonize the nasopharynx of infants and young children but are also associated with the development of respiratory infections and diseases. Such nasopharyngeal bacteria include Streptococcus pneumoniae, Moraxella catarrhalis, Haemophilus influenzae and Staphylococcus aureus. The host defense against invading pathogens is largely relies germline-encoded pattern recognition receptors (PRR), which are expressed on the cells of innate immunity, and different cytokines. These include toll-like receptors (TLR), mannose-binding lectin (MBL) and different cytokines such as IL-17A. Single nucleotide polymorphisms (SNP) in these receptors and cytokines have been reported. The aim of this study was to investigate genetic polymorphisms in the genes for TLR2, 3 and 4, MBL as well as for IL-17A and their associations with nasopharyngeal pathogenic bacterial colonization during a two-year follow-up. The study revealed that polymorphisms in TLRs, MBL2 and IL17A are associated with the nasopharyngeal bacterial colonization in young children. Healthy young (2.6 months of age) children with variant types of MBL2, TLR2 R753Q or TLR4 D299G had an increased risk to be colonized by S. pneumonia, S. aureus or M. catarrhalis, respectively. Moreover, variant types of MBL2 in healthy children with might facilitate human rhinovirus (HRV)-induced S. pneumoniae colonization at 2.6 months of age. The polymorphism of TLR4 D299G was shown to be associated with M. catarrhalis colonization throughout the whole two-year follow-up (2.6, 13 and 24 months of age) and also with the bacterial load of this pathogen. Also, the polymorphism of IL17A G152A was shown to be associated with increased risk to be colonized by S. pneumoniae at 13 and 24 months of age. Furthermore, the results suggest that IL17A G152A has an effect on production of serum IL-17A already at young age. In conclusion, the results of this study indicate that polymorphisms in the key PRRs and IL17A seem to play an important role to colonization of S. pneumoniae, M. catarrhalis, and S. aureus in healthy young Finnish children. The nasopharyngeal colonization by these pathogenic bacteria may further promote the development of respiratory infections and may be related to development of asthma and allergy in the later life of children. These findings offer a possible explanation why some children have more respiratory infections than other children and provide a rational basis for future studies in this field.

On arvioitu, että noin puolet lapsettomuustapauksista liittyvät miehen heikentyneeseen hedelmällisyyteen. Koeputkihedelmöityksessä tuotetut alkiot voidaan siirtää kohtuun tai pakastaa myöhempää käyttöä varten. Tunnistamalla alkionlaatuun vaikuttavia tekijöitä on mahdollista valita kohtuun siirrettäväksi mahdollisimman laadukkaita alkioita, jotka tuottavat hyviä raskaustuloksia ja synnytyksiä. Kirjallisuuskatsauksen tarkoituksena on selvittää miehen tupakoinnin vaikutuksia alkionlaatuun. Kirjallisuuskatsauksen artikkelit valittiin PubMed-tietokannasta. Aineiston valintakriteerinä oli elintapojen vaikutukset hedelmällisyyteen, tupakoinnin vaikutukset siemennesteeseen, siittiöiden perimään, hedelmöityshoitojen tuloksiin ja alkionlaatuun. Tupakoinnin on havaittu heikentävän miehen hedelmällisyyttä eri mekanismein. Tupakointi heikentää siemenesteen laatua ja lisää erektiohäiriöitä. On myös viitteitä siitä, että tupakointi lisää siittiöiden DNA–vaurioita, mutta sen kliininen merkitys on vielä epäselvä. Miehen tupakoinnin hedelmällisyydelle haitallinen vaikutus saattaa lisääntyä iän myötä. Miehen tupakointi mahdollisesti heikentää lapsettomuushoitojen tuloksia, mutta tutkimuksia on vähän ja niiden laatu on puutteellista verrattuna tutkimuksiin naisen tupakoinnin vaikutuksesta. Miehen tupakoinnin vaikutukset hedelmöityshoitoihin välittyvät suoraan siittiövaikutusten kautta ja epäsuorasti naisen altistuessa passiivisesti tupakan haitallisille aineille puolison tupakoidessa. Miehen tupakoinnin ei ole luotettavasti havaittu vaikuttavan alkion laatuun. Aiheesta on tehty tällä hetkellä vain vähän tutkimuksia ja tutkimusasetelmissa on puutteita. Tällä hetkellä suurimmat puutteet tutkimuksissa miehen tupakoinnin vaikutuksista alkionlaatuun liittyvät keskeisen muuttujan, tupakoinnin vakioitiin tutkittavissa.

Conditions of being overweight and obese in childhood are common health problems with longlasting effects into adulthood. Currently 22% of Finnish boys and 12% of Finnish girls are overweight and 4% of Finnish boys and 2% of Finnish girls are obese. The foundation for later health is formed early, even before birth, and the importance of prenatal growth on later health outcomes is widely acknowledged. When the mother is overweight, had high gestational weight gain and disturbances in glucose metabolism during pregnancy, an increased risk of obesity in children is present. On the other hand, breastfeeding and later introduction of complementary foods are associated with a decreased obesity risk. In addition to these, many genetic and environmental factors have an effect on obesity risk, but the clustering of these factors is not extensively studied. The main objective of this thesis was to provide comprehensive information on prenatal and early postnatal factors associated with weight gain and obesity in infancy up to two years of age. The study was part of the STEPS Study (Steps to Healthy Development), which is a follow-up study consisting of 1797 families. This thesis focused on children up to 24 months of age. Altogether 26% of boys and 17% of girls were overweight and 5% of boys and 4% of girls were obese at 24 months of age according to New Finnish Growth references for Children BMI-for-age criteria. Compared to children who remained normal weight, the children who became overweight or obese showed different growth trajectories already at 13 months of age. The mother being overweight had an impact on children’s birth weight and early growth from birth to 24 months of age. The mean duration of breastfeeding was almost 2 months shorter in overweight women in comparison to normal weight women. A longer duration of breastfeeding was protective against excessive weight gain, high BMI, high body weight and high weight-for-length SDS during the first 24 months of life. Breast milk fatty acid composition differed between overweight and normal weight mothers, and overweight women had more saturated fatty acids and less n-3 fatty acids in breast milk. Overweight women also introduced complementary foods to their infants earlier than normal weight mothers. Genetic risk score calculated from 83 obesogenic- and adiposity-related single nucleotide polymorphisms (SNPs) showed that infants with a high genetic risk for being overweight and obese were heavier at 13 months and 24 months of age than infants with a low genetic risk, thus possibly predisposing to later obesity in obesogenic environment. Obesity Risk Score showed that children with highest number of risk factors had almost 6-fold risk of being overweight and obese at 24 months compared to children with lowest number of risk factors. The accuracy of the Obesity Risk Score in predicting overweight and obesity at 24 months was 82%. This study showed that many of the obesogenic risk factors tend to cluster within children and families and that children who later became overweight or obese show different growth trajectories already at a young age. These results highlight the importance of early detection of children with higher obesity risk as well as the importance of prevention measures focused on parents. Some drawbacks have been identified in the clinical performance of FRC restorations, such as delamination of the veneering material and fracture of the pontic. Therefore, the current series of studies were performed to investigate the possibilities of enhancing the mechanical and physical properties of FRC FDPs by improving the materials used as pontics, to then heighten their longevity. Four experiments showed the importance of the pontic design and surface treatment in the performance of FRC FDPs. In the first, the load-bearing capacities of inlay-retained FRC FDPs with pontics of various materials and thicknesses were evaluated. Three different pontic materials were assessed with different FRC framework vertical positioning. Thicker pontics showed increased load-bearing capacities, especially ceramic pontics. A second study was completed investigating the influence of the chemical conditioning of the ridge-lap surface of acrylic resin denture teeth on their bonding to a composite resin. Increased shear bond strength demonstrated the positive influence of the pretreatment of the acrylic surfaces, indicating dissolution of the denture surfaces, and suggesting potential penetration of the monomer systems into the surface of denture teeth. A third study analyzed the penetration depth of different monomer systems on the acrylic resin denture teeth surfaces. The possibility of establishing a durable bond between acrylic pontics and FRC frameworks was demonstrated by the ability of monomers to penetrate the surface of acrylic resin denture teeth, measured by a confocal scanning type microscope. A fourth study was designed to evaluate the load-bearing capacities of FRC FDPs using the findings of the previous three studies. In this case, the performance of pre-shaped acrylic resin denture teeth used as pontics with different composite resins as filling materials was evaluated. The filling material influenced the load-bearing capacities, providing more durable FRC FDPs. It can be concluded that the mechanical and physical properties of FRC FDPs can be improved as has been shown in the development of this thesis. The improvements reported then might provide long lasting prosthetic solutions of this kind, positioning them as potentially permanent rehabilitation treatments. It has been generally recommended to patients on long-term warfarin therapy to discontinue warfarin a few days prior to elective coronary angiography or intervention to prevent bleeding complications. Bridging therapy with heparin is recommended for patients at an increased risk of thromboembolism who require the interruption of anticoagulation for elective surgery or an invasive procedure. In study I, consecutive patients on warfarin therapy referred for diagnostic coronary angiography were compared to control patients with a similar disease presentation without warfarin. The strategy of performing coronary angiography during uninterrupted therapeutic warfarin anticoagulation appeared to be a relatively safe alternative to bridging therapy, if the international normalized ratio level was not on a supratherapeutic level. In-stent restenosis remains an important reason for failure of long-term success after a percutaneous coronary intervention (PCI). Drug-eluting stents (DES) reduce the problem of restenosis inherent to bare metal stents (BMS). However, a longer delay in arterial healing may extend the risk of stent thrombosis (ST) far beyond 30 days after the DES implantation. Early discontinuation of antiplatelet therapy has been the most important predisposing factor for ST. In study II, patients on long-term oral anticoagulant (OAC) underwent DES or BMS stenting with a median of 3.5 years’follow-up. The selective use of DESs with a short triple therapy seemed to be safe in OAC patients, since late STs were rare even without long clopidogrel treatment. Major bleeding and cardiac events were common in this patient group irrespective of stent type. In order to help to predict the bleeding risk in patients on OAC, several different bleeding risk scorings have been developed. Risk scoring systems have also been used also in the setting of patients undergoing a PCI. In study III, the predictive value of an outpatient bleeding risk index (OBRI) to identify patients at high risk of bleeding was analysed. The bleeding risk seemed not to modify periprocedural or long-term treatment choices in patients on OAC after a percutaneous coronary intervention. Patients with a high OBRI often had major bleeding episodes, and the OBRI may be suitable for risk evaluation in this patient group. Optical coherence tomography (OCT) is a novel technology for imaging intravascular coronary arteries. OCT is a light-based imaging modality that enables a 12–18 µm tissue axial resolution to visualize plaques in the vessel, possible dissections and thrombi as well as, stent strut appositions and coverage, and to measure the vessel lumen and lesions. In study IV, 30 days after titanium-nitride-oxide (TITANOX)-coated stent implantation, the binary stent strut coverage was satisfactory and the prevalence of malapposed struts was low as evaluated by OCT. Long-term clinical events in patients treated with (TITANOX)-coated bio-active stents (BAS) and paclitaxel-eluting stents (PES) in routine clinical practice were examined in study V. At the 3-year follow-up, BAS resulted in better long-term outcome when compared with PES with an infrequent need for target vessel revascularization. A cranial bone defect may result after an operative treatment of trauma, infection, vascular insult, or tumor. New biomaterials for cranial bone defect reconstructions are needed for example to mimic the biomechanical properties and structure of cranial bone. A novel glass fiber-reinforced composite implant with bioactive glass particulates (FRC–BG, fiber-reinforced composite–bioactive glass) has osteointegrative potential in a preclinical setting. The aim of the first and second study was to investigate the functionality of a FRC–BG implant in the reconstruction of cranial bone defects. During the years 2007–2014, a prospective clinical trial was conducted in two tertiary level academic institutions (Turku University Hospital and Oulu University Hospital) to evaluate the treatment outcome in 35 patients that underwent a FRC–BG cranioplasty. The treatment outcome was good both in adult and pediatric patients. A number of conventional complications related to cranioplasty were observed. In the third study, a retrospective outcome evaluation of 100 cranioplasty procedures performed in Turku University Hospital between years 2002–2012 was conducted. The experimental fourth study was conducted to test the load-bearing capacity and fracture behavior of FRC–BG implants under static loading. The interconnective bars in the implant structure markedly increased the load-bearing capacity of the implant. A loading test did not demonstrate any protrusions of glass fibers or fiber cut. The fracture type was buckling and delamination. In this study, a postoperative complication requiring a reoperation or removal of the cranioplasty material was observed in one out of five cranioplasty patients. The treatment outcomes of cranioplasty performed with different synthetic materials did not show significant difference when compared with autograft. The FRC–BG implant was demonstrated to be safe and biocompatible biomaterial for large cranial bone defect reconstructions in adult and pediatric patients.

Sleep disorders are a common health problem in western countries. Every third working age person suffers from sleep deprivation and that often leads to other health problems as well. One can end up in a vicious circle, which can further decrease mood and ability to function. The aim of this thesis is to illustrate how sleep deprivation affects the lives of working age population and to deepen our understanding of life with sleep deprivation. Study questions are: how does sleep deprivation affect a working age person’s life and what kind of experiences do people have about cognitive-behavioural therapy as a treatment to sleep disorders. Theoretical perspective is based on clinical nursing science theories and the humanist view of man, which sees human as an entity. The methodology used is phenomenological approach and data analysis is conducted by using Ricœur’s hermeneutic phenomenological interpretation method. The empirical part is divided into two different sections. The material of the study consists of interviews and surveys done by people who have experienced sleep deprivation or sleep disorders. Two interviewees talked about their lives with sleep disorders and there are 21 surveys conducted on people’s experiences on cognitive-behavioural therapy. The partakers in the two sections are different people. The results show that people with sleep disorders can end up in a vicious circle of sleep deprivation and in worst cases a sleep disorder can take charge of a person’s whole life. Sleep disorder can cause shame and fear of stigma. Nevertheless, someone suffering from a sleep disorder can find strength and solutions to control the difficult situation. This study proves that both nursing staff and other people have little information about difficulties in sleeping and awareness should be improved in clinical nursing. A health-care provider has an essential role in preventing someone ending up in a vicious circle of sleep deprivation and cognitive-behavioural therapy can contribute to good health. Reflection at the end of cognitive-behavioural sleep therapy course helps patients to continue their learning process. When someone is sleep deprived, it means that they have control over the situation, but when someone has a sleep disorder, that person does not have the strength to control the situation.

Munasarjasyöpä, naisten vaarallisin gynekologinen syöpä, aiheuttaa viidenneksi eniten syöpäkuolemia maailmassa. Munasarjasyöpä todetaan Suomessa noin 500 naisella vuosittain. CA125 on glykoproteiini ja yksi ainoista käytössä olevavista hyväksytyistä biomerkkiaineista munasarjasyövän havaitsemiseen. CA125:n pitoisuuden normaaliraaa pidetään 0-35 U/ml. Koholla olevaa arvoa ei voi suoraan yhdistää munasarjasyöpään, koska CA125-pitoisuus voi kohota myös maksasairauden, endometrioosin, munasarjakystan tai ovulaatiokierron takia. Diplomityön tavoitteena oli kehittää munasarjasyövän varhaiseen havaitsemiseen kohdennettu diagnostiikkatesti, joka perustui CA125-glykoproteiinin muuttuneeseen glykosylaatioon ja lektiinien hyödyntämiseen sitojamolekyyleinä. Työssä käytettiin analyyttinä neljästä eri lähteestä olevaa CA125:tä. Lähteinä olivat munasarjasyövän OVCAR3-solulinjassa tuotettu CA125, sekä homogeenisesta istukkanäytteestä maksakirroosi ja itusolukasvain potilailta eristetty CA125. Työssä verrattiin kymmentä eri kasvilektiiniä, jotka olivat päällystetty Eu3+-nanopartikkelilla. Suurin osa työssä käytetyistä kasvilektiineistä tunnistivat istukka-CA125:n. Japaninsinisade agglutiniini tunnisti munasarja CA125:n. Vehnäalkion agglutiniini tunnisti itusolukasvain- ja maksakirroosi –CA125:n. Ristireaktion lisäksi ongelmaksi muodostui korkea taustasignaali. CA125-lektiinimääritys vaatii vielä kehitystä, jotta ristireaktio ja taustasignaalitasoa saataisiin pienennettyä. Menetelmän kliininen hyödynnettävyys pitää vielä testataan suoraa potilaiden seeruminäytteistä. CA125-lektiinimääritystä voidaan mahdollisesti käyttää CA125-immunomäärityksen rinnalla tutkittaessa munasarjasyövän mahdollisuutta. Tuolloin menetelmän avulla voitaneen poissulkea myös muut pahanlaatuiset tapaukset kuten itusolukasvaimet ja maksakirroosi.
